Kohler — Change Oil and Filter
A Kohler service procedure — check it applies to your exact model before use.
Browse Kohler generators & specs →
Procedure
- Change oil while engine is warm.
- Clean area around oil fill cap/dipstick.
- Remove drain plug and oil fill cap/dipstick.
- Allow oil to drain completely.
- Clean area around oil filter.
- Place a container under filter to catch any oil.
- Remove filter.
- Wipe off mounting surface.
- Reinstall drain plug and torque to 10 ft. lb. (13.6 N·m).
- Place new filter in shallow pan with open end up.
Tools required
- Torque wrench
Specs & torque values
- Drain plug torque: 10 ft. lb. (13.6 N·m)
